fix(progress): rework transfer progress panel (#424)
Migrate the transfer progress UI to tuirealm 4, where the stdlib `ProgressBar` widget was dropped, by rebuilding the dual-bar panel on top of `Gauge`. - Restore the unified two-bar look: the full bar (top) and partial bar (bottom) draw joined borders so they read as a single panel; a single file shows one fully-bordered bar. - Redraw on every file boundary in the send/recv queue loops so the full bar's (N/total) counter advances even for small files that finish within one in-loop redraw interval. - Track progress with a single `TransferProgress` (exact file count from the pre-scan, lazy partial/full computation) and consolidate the theme progress-bar fields.
